Saint Vincent and the Grenadines - Re-Export of Electric Brazing, Soldering Machines and Apparatus Except Soldering Irons and Guns
With $2,515.74 in 2017, the country was number 17 among other countries in Re-Export of Electric Brazing, Soldering Machines and Apparatus Except Soldering Irons and Guns. Saint Vincent and the Grenadines is overtaken by New Zealand, which was number 16 with $5,522.7 and is followed by Pakistan at $1,956.2. United States topped the ranking with $7,748,952 in 2019, that is a fall of 3.5% compared to 2018. Saudi Arabia, United Arab Emirates and Canada resp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. New Zealand recorded the best 5 years average growth at +75.2% per year, while Mauritius witnessed the worst performance at -46.5% per year.
